This is a wonderful 1980's vintage "Burdick Group" executive desk by Herman Miller. Bruce Burdick developed this design for Herman Miller as "a workbench for executives... one that is responsive to the way an individual works". The modular design is comprised of a unique assemblage of work surfaces, paper handling and storage elements, and electronic equipment supports, located along a structural armature in whatever configuration best suits the way people work. This piece is arranged in a convenient L shape, but can be rearranged or combined with other units to create the most functional work space for the user. In 1980, the Burdick Group received design awards from the Institute of Business Designers and the Industrial Designers Society of America. The following year, Time magazine named the Burdick Group system one of the Best of 1981 for Industrial Design. The magazine described it as one of the first flexible office furniture systems to come to terms with computer terminals and other electronic office machines. No other business of its kind did more than the Herman Miller Furniture Company to introduce modern design into American homes. Working with legendary designers such as Charles and Ray Eames, George Nelson and Alexander Girard, the Zeeland, Michigan-based firm fostered some of the boldest expressions of what we now call mid-century modern style.
